A note on uniform intersecting families with maximum transversal size

Combinatorics 2014-09-17 v1

Abstract

We construct an intersecting kk-family of transversal size k+12\lceil \frac{k+1}{2} \rceil and length k+1k+1 and study some of its properties. We use this family to prove that q(4)=9q(4) = 9. We also construct a kk-family for k=2m1k = 2^m - 1 of length 2k+12k+1 and transversal size at least (2k+1)/3(2k+1)/3.
